Mikel Arteta backs Pablo Mari to be available for Newcastle clash

The Gunners completed the loan signing of the centre-back from Flamengo last week, landing the Spaniard until the end of the season. Arsenal also brought in Cedric Soares on loan from Southampton, but Arteta does not think the right-back will be ready for the clash with Steve Bruce's side. "With Pablo a little bit more than Cedric,” Arteta told Arsenal's official website. “But we have to go step by step. He is a new player and I am sure he is very excited and wants to prove everything in three days, so we have to manage him wisely.” Arsenal are currently in Dubai for a warm-weather training trip, as they take advantage of the Premier League's first ever winter break.
